Flights to Tunis

Tunis, the vibrant capital of Tunisia, is a city where the ancient meets the contemporary, creating a tapestry of culture, history, and innovation. Nestled along the shores of the Mediterranean Sea, Tunis enchants visitors with its juxtaposition of ancient ruins and modern architecture. The medina, a UNESCO World Heritage site, beckons with its maze of narrow alleyways, bustling souks, and ornate mosques, offering a glimpse into the city's rich past. Explore the labyrinthine streets to discover hidden gems like the vibrant Zitouna Mosque and the majestic Kasbah, where tales of conquest and resistance echo through the centuries-old walls. Beyond the historic quarter, Tunis pulsates with the energy of a modern metropolis, with trendy cafes, art galleries, and boutiques lining its boulevards. The Bardo Museum showcases Tunisia's rich cultural heritage, housing a remarkable collection of ancient artefacts and mosaics that chronicle the region's history from Carthaginian times to the present day. As the sun sets over the azure waters of the Mediterranean, Tunis comes alive with the sounds of laughter and music, inviting visitors to immerse themselves in its dynamic blend of tradition and innovation, making it a city like no other in North Africa.

👉What’s the average flight time from the UK to Tunis?

The average flight time from the United Kingdom to Tunis is approximately 2 to 3 hours for direct flights. However, this can vary depending on factors such as the departure airport in the UK, the specific route taken by the airline, and any layovers or connecting flights.

 

👉Best time to visit Tunis / Tunis Weather:

The best time to visit Tunis is during the spring (March to May) and autumn (September to November) seasons when the weather is mild and pleasant. During these months, temperatures are generally comfortable, ranging from the mid-60s to mid-70s Fahrenheit (around 18 to 24 degrees Celsius), making it ideal for exploring the city's attractions and outdoor activities.

 

In spring, Tunis bursts into bloom with colorful flowers, creating a picturesque backdrop for sightseeing. Autumn brings cooler temperatures after the summer heat, making it a popular time for travelers to visit without the crowds of peak tourist season.

 

Winter (December to February) can also be a good time to visit Tunis, especially for travelers seeking to escape colder climates. While daytime temperatures are cooler, ranging from the mid-50s to mid-60s Fahrenheit (around 13 to 18 degrees Celsius), the city still offers plenty to see and do, with fewer tourists crowding the attractions.

 

Summer (June to August) tends to be hot in Tunis, with temperatures often exceeding 90 degrees Fahrenheit (around 32 degrees Celsius). While it's less crowded during this time, the heat can be intense, especially for outdoor activities.

 

Ultimately, the best time to visit Tunis depends on your preferences and what you plan to do during your trip. Whether you prefer mild temperatures, vibrant festivals, or avoiding crowds, Tunis offers something for every traveler throughout the year.

👉What time zone is in Tunis?

Tunis follows the Central European Time (CET) time zone, which is UTC+1.

 

👉What currency is used in Tunis?

The currency used in Tunis, as well as throughout Tunisia, is the Tunisian Dinar (TND).

 

👉What is the language spoken in Tunis?

The primary language spoken in Tunis, and across Tunisia, is Arabic. However, Tunisian Arabic (Tunisian Arabic) is the most commonly spoken dialect. Additionally, French is also widely used, particularly in business, education, and government sectors, and many Tunisians may also speak English to varying degrees, especially in tourist areas.

👉How to travel around in Tunis?

In Tunis, transportation options include the Tunis Metro for efficient city travel, the Tunis-Goulette-Marsa (TGM) railway for coastal exploration, taxis for convenience, louages for affordable longer distances, walking for inner-city exploration, and car rental for independent travel.

 

👉What are the airport options for Tunis?

The main airport serving Tunis is Tunis-Carthage International Airport (TUN). It is located approximately 8 kilometers northeast of the city center. Tunis-Carthage International Airport is the primary gateway for both domestic and international flights to and from Tunis and serves as a hub for various airlines offering connections to destinations across the globe.

Iconic Landmarks

In the heart of Tunisia lies Tunis, a city brimming with iconic landmarks that narrate its rich tapestry of history and culture. The medina, a UNESCO World Heritage site, stands as a labyrinth of narrow alleys and bustling souks, where the scent of spices mingles with the vibrant colours of textiles and ceramics. At its heart lies the Zitouna Mosque, a testament to Islamic architecture with its graceful minaret piercing the sky. Nearby, the imposing Kasbah of Tunis rises majestically, its ancient walls whispering tales of conquest and resilience against the test of time. As the sun sets, the medina transforms into a magical realm, where the glow of lanterns illuminates the paths and the echoes of traditional music fill the air.

 

Venture beyond the medina to discover the Bardo Museum, a treasure trove of ancient artefacts and mosaics that offer a glimpse into Tunisia's illustrious past, from Carthaginian times to the Roman era. Nearby, Avenue Habib Bourguiba, the city's main thoroughfare, pulsates with modernity, lined with cafes, shops, and elegant colonial buildings. At its end lies the soaring tower of the Cathedral of St. Vincent de Paul, a poignant reminder of Tunisia's diverse cultural heritage. In Tunis, each landmark is a chapter in a story that unfolds through the ages, inviting visitors to delve into its fascinating narrative of civilization and legacy.
